Sacraments of Initiation
Baptism
Baptisms are held on the third Sunday of the month in English, and on the fourth Sunday of the month in Spanish, directly after the 1 pm Mass.

A Baptism class for the parents and godparents is required if you haven't participated in one in the past year.

Baptism classes are held the second Sunday of each month in the Marlo Cuevas-Balandran Activity Center Banquet Room at 11:30 am in English and 3:00 pm in Spanish. Parents must call the church office to set the baptism date at least one month in advance and dates are only set once everyone has completed the baptism class.

Adults and school-age children participate in the process for Adult Initiation. Their baptism occurs at an Easter Vigil when they have completed their preparation.

Confirmation
Parish teens are prepared during their eighth grade year and are confirmed in the spring. Students must participate through Religion class at school (if enrolled in OLG school), or through CCD classes (if they are public school students). Confirmation is celebrated by both CCD students and OLG students at the same mass.

Non-Catholic adults and school age children and unconfirmed Catholic adults prepare in the process for Adult Initiation. Confirmation for non-Catholics occurs when they are baptized or are received into full communion. Confirmation for Catholic adults is celebrated on Pentecost.

Eucharist
Second grade students prepare to celebrate the Eucharist in the spring of each year. Ceremonies are planned for separate masses for OLG school and CCD students.

Non-Catholic adults and children prepare for their First Eucharist in the process for Adult Initiation. Their first reception is celebrated when they are baptized or received into full communion.

Sacraments of Healing
Anointing of the Sick
Anyone who is seriously ill, preparing for surgery, suffers a chronic medical condition, or who is weakening because of advanced age may this sacrament. You can call the office to schedule a time to receive this sacrament.

Reconciliation (confessions)
Celebrations for individuals are Saturdays from 2:30 to 3:30 p.m. during most of the year. During Advent and Lent, the sacrament is celebrated on Saturdays from 2:00 to 3:30 p.m. Confessions are also heard on the first Friday of each month at 7 pm (unless it is a holiday).

Sacraments of Commitment
Holy Orders
Persons interested in the priesthood should visit with Father John. He can provide information on contacting vocation directors. He also has information for those interested in vowed life in a religious communion and for those interested in professional lay ministry.

Marriage
Engaged couples wishing to get married should call the church office for an appointment at least six months prior to the anticipated wedding date. This is the policy of our Archdiocese. For more information, please call the parish office.
